Project Manager - Electric Vehicle Infrastructure

Jacobs is a company focused on solving critical problems for thriving cities and resilient environments. They are seeking a Project Manager to create and maintain project plans, manage budgets, and lead project teams in the Electric Vehicle Infrastructure domain.

Responsibilities

Create and maintain project plans — define activities, work breakdown structures, predecessors, successors, resources, and baselines
Prepare business cases, contingency releases, and manage project budgets within established project governance rules
Develop, monitor, and update cash flow projections
Ensure project scope control and documentation is maintained
Analyze and report on variances for project cost and schedule
Create and maintain Excel spreadsheets for reporting and analysis
Measure the progress of activities and milestones in project plans
Lead meetings for project scoping, constructability review, design review, competitive bid, construction inspection, commissioning, and as-built incorporation
Negotiate and execute contracts, process change orders and report actual costs
Drive consensus, communicate responsibilities, and ensure ownership and accountability
Arbitrate and resolve conflicts within the project
Manage change control, involving project sponsor and stakeholders
Conduct design and drawing reviews on-site with various project stakeholders to identify and mitigate any issues and challenges identified during this process
Prepare and present timely and actionable status updates
Facilitate focused and cross-functional meetings and calls
Draft and communicate meeting minutes, risk registers, decision logs and status reports
Represent the client to government agencies and make presentations to senior management and stakeholders
Work with various government entities in submitting and obtaining permit approvals
Interact with customers concerning land rights
Lead the project team in identifying, tracking, and mitigating risks, issues, and opportunities
Escalate risks and issues in order to keep projects on schedule and on budget
Identify and communicate lessons learned and incorporate into projects as best practices
